JITstä
JITstä is a term used to describe a hybrid approach that blends Just-In-Time production principles with state-driven automation and adaptive scheduling. It aims to minimize inventory, reduce lead times, and improve responsiveness by aligning resource provisioning with real-time demand signals and processing state.
